I'll Fix It (1934): cast, story & where to watch
1934 · Film

Released in 1934, I'll Fix It is a comedy and romance film directed by Roy William Neill, running about 68 minutes. “He "played" politics - but found he couldn't "play" LOVE!” — that tagline sets the tone.
What it’s about. A power-broker ward-heeler, Bill Grimes, wields more power than the elected politicians and has no problem in getting matters-of-the-city handled in which ever way is best for his needs. But when he tries to fix his adored kid brother's place on the school football team, he meets his match in school-teacher Anne Barry.
Who’s in it. I'll Fix It stars Jack Holt as Bill Grimes, Mona Barrie as Anne Barry, Winnie Lightner as Elizabeth and Jimmy Butler as Bobby Grimes, among others.
